NAMI Family-to-Family

A life-changing course where families and caregivers of those with a mental illness can obtain information, understanding and insight into their loved one's illness. This 12 week course offers current information on illnesses of the brain and their treatment.  Some topics include the biology of brain disorders, medications and their side effects, strategies for handling crisis and care for the caregiver.

NAMI Peer-to- Peer

A recovery education course for consumers of mental health services.  Some of the topics covered in this 10 week empowerment course include preventing relapse, improving quality of life, protecting your own interests, skills to cope with your disease and exercises to focus and calm your thinking.

NAMI In Our Own Voice (IOOV):

A powerful anti-stigma program presented by consumers to raise awareness about the process of recovery from mental illness.  Presenters are available for area community organizations, churches, businesses, rotary clubs, campuses, etc, who are interested in learning more about mental illness and recovery (at no cost).
